Eighties classic Ghostbusters is about to be injected with a ginormous dose of girl power.

Paul Feig - known for his work as director of Bridesmaids and The Heat – will be updating the 1984 blockbuster, which originally starred Bill Murray, Dan Aykroyd and Sigourney Weaver, with an all-female cast.
